- [S204] Francis Jackson, Book, History of the Early Settlement of Newton, County of Middlesex, Massachusetts; 1639-1800, with a Genealogical Register of its Inhabitants prior to 1800, (Stacy and Richardson, Boston, MA, USA, Published 1854), The early name for Newton, MA was "Cambridge Villiage" until 1691.
Page 8 & 9, Jackson shows that the first settlers of Cambridge Village came as early as 1639 as Land grants on the south side of the Charles River were from 1632. He shows that John Fuller arrived in the Village in 1644 as one of the first settlers.; Ful-Sum3, page 5-2, Ful-Sum3, various pages.

- [S106] Compiler: State of Massachusetts, USA, Vital Records, Massachusetts, (Publisher: NEHGS - Online, 99-101 Newbury Street, Boston, MA), Cemetery Record: Plot 300;
“Here Lyes Buried Ye Body of Capt. JOSEPH FULLER, Who departed this Life, Jan’ry 5th Anno Dom’ni 1739/40 in Ye 88th Year of His Age. Blessed are the dead who die in the Lord. They may rest from their labours and their works do follow them.”; and foot stone says “Capt. Joseph Fuller”.; Ful-Sum3, page 5-3, Ful-various.
